Changes in SPAR’s senior management
Bene Nikoletta was asked for the position of e-commerce manager of SPAR. She has been managing the marketing department since March 2014 and has been working for the company since 2000. One of the most dynamically developing areas for SPAR is the online shop, which was realized within the framework of an investment of more than 1 billion HUF. The service is currently available in Budapest and about at half a hundred settlements.
The head of the marketing department became Németh Károly, who has been working as a deputy marketing manager at SPAR since 2011, and before that he was the company’s new media manager. In his new position, he will bring together the marketing team of nearly 20 people as well as the work of support agencies.
Janó Dávid, former head of e-commerce, has been appointed as Deputy Head of the SPAR Marketing Department, who has managed the e-commerce area for 3 years. Prior to that, he strengthened the SPAR team as an area manager from 2015 and as a store manager for three years.
